Fiola Miami Unveils Their Rooftop Space “La Terrazza”

Fiola Miami has just opened their rooftop restaurant and lounge, La Terrazza.

The open-air space is located on the penthouse level of the 1515 Sunset Building accessible through a private entrance with its own valet.

It boasts expansive panoramic views of the verdant Coral Gables and South Miami landscapes, perfect for instaworthy pictures of South Florida’s spectacular sunsets.

An idyllic location to also host private events, the venue accommodates 80 people seated and 150 standing with multiple seating areas, a new state-of-the-art retractable roof, sound system, chic outdoor décor, and a full-service bar.

Previously a membership-only experience, La Terrazza will remain a private membership club but will now be open to guests on a limited basis with advance reservations required.

La Terrazza guests can enjoy the views while sipping on their favorite cocktails and indulging in an exciting, bespoke menu created by Executive Chef Danny Ganem. Like its sister restaurant below, La Terrazza’s menu features an Amalfi Coast-inspired raw bar, crudos, salads, caviar service, fresh-caught seafood, as well as an array of Italian antipasti, prime meats, and mouthwatering desserts.

Indulgences include a Tuna Tartare—pine nuts, lemon, Calabrian chili, and mint; Cuscino Panino with porchetta, prosciutto, cacciocavallo, pickled cucumbers, mustard, aioli; Whole Wheat Rigatoni—ragu bolognese, foraged mushrooms, and Parmigiano Reggiano; and Champagne Zabaglione with seasonal fresh fruit, and mint.

Featured cocktail menu highlights include Basil Smash—Bombay Dry Gin, basil cordial, cucumber, and club soda; Bitter Beauty—Bacardi 8 Rum, Cynar, Saint Germain, orgeat, and lime; Las Hojas De Otoño—Volcan Tequila Blanco, fiery ginger, all-spice dram, Citrus, and Club Soda; When Pigs Can Fly—Prosciutto fat-washed Angel’s Envy Bourbon, and Vermont maple bitters; and El Claritomade with Havana Club Blanco Rum, mint cordial, and club soda.

In addition to the elevated dining experience, thoughtfully orchestrated programming for La Terrazza is scheduled with regular weekly events, as well as one-night-only experiences that will take place throughout the season.

On Thursdays La Terrazza will host Cigar Nights from 6 to 11 p.m., where aficionados can engage with a different spirit ambassador profiling a unique selection of libations, enjoying two-for-one cocktails made with those brands all evening long along with music by Luis Bofill and his band.

Additional ongoing programming will include Friday Sunset Happy Hour from 5 p.m. to 7 p.m. featuring $10 cocktails and live music by local musician Carlos Andrade; a DJ spinning from 8 p.m. to 11 p.m. on Saturdays; and Sunday Family Night, where children’s movies and exciting Sunday night football games can be enjoyed along with a menu highlighting family-friendly comfort food options -like lasagna and meatballs beginning at 5 p.m.

La Terrazza will be launching a Jazz Brunch in January 2023.

La Terrazza is located at 1500 San Ignacio Avenue in Coral Gables and will be open Wednesday to Sunday, with various hours of operation: Wednesdays from 6 p.m.-11 p.m., Thursdays through Saturdays from 6 p.m.-Midnight, and Sundays from 5 p.m.-11 p.m.
